In this interactive workshop, participants take the role of satellite operators responsible for maritime domain awareness. From a shared imaging and sensing spacecraft, teams will collect and interpret intelligence across widely separated operating areas while links and onboard behavior remain under pressure.

 

The mission

Your spacecraft supports persistent surveillance. Imagery, geospatial context, and communications performance must remain operational long enough to deliver answers on demand. AIS and other external feeds are useful – but not infallible.

Your team knows contested RF and sensor ambiguity can distort the picture. When commanders need timely maritime intelligence, every collection pass and every downlink window counts.

 

The challenge

The Orbital Intel mission rehearsal exercise (MRX) unfolds through a sequence of operational task orders.

Your mission begins with dense maritime traffic and suspicious behavior in a strategic chokepoint. It moves to change detection against a reference brief in a sensitive littoral region. Then you confront deliberate AIS dishonesty and silence. Can your team fuse what the camera shows with what the data claims? Later, telemetry shifts: an onboard fault demands diagnosis and recovery, while downlink performance collapses under interference. Can you attribute the disruption, identify the co-orbital adversary, and recover service using disciplined frequency response?

Teams must sustain surveillance output as imagery interpretation, data fusion, subsystem health, and RF resilience are tested together.

Similar to a capture-the-flag challenge, participants score points by correctly answering imagery and AIS-fusion tasks, diagnosing the spacecraft fault, characterising interference, and restoring communications performance before situational awareness erodes.

This is not a simplified table-top exercise with stylised components. This is a real operational challenge. No passive observers. No slides. Just teams, telemetry, imagery, and a spacecraft that must keep delivering intelligence under progressive disruption.

Workshop delivery and training outcomes

Zendir simulations replicate systems-relevant satellite operations in an immersive orbital environment. Our high-fidelity digital twin platform gives participants a live-virtual-constructive (LVC) setting to develop skills through practical application.

Zendir's Orbital Intel MRX focuses on:
  • Operational collection: tasking, imagery interpretation, and maritime intelligence-building
  • Multi-source validation: comparing the mission's AIS to the asset's sensor intel to find the discrepancy
  • Anomaly diagnosis: assessing telemetry to isolate subsystem faults
  • Mission recovery and resilience: recognising interference, mitigating impact, and restoring downlinks

 


 

About the event

 

The Space Software Summit is designed for engineers and teams building software-intensive space systems. With a focus on mission engineering, system integration, and platform development, the event attracts a highly relevant audience looking for scalable, software-driven approaches to complex mission challenges. It offers a valuable environment for knowledge sharing, 
technical discussion, and exploration of emerging tools across the space software ecosystem.
